M
arcus & Millichap has announced the $6.65 million sale of Ellery Apartments, a 14-unit multifamily property in Cambridge's historic Harvard Square neighborhood. The transaction marks the first change in ownership for the property in over four decades.
Built in 1880, the three-story brick building features a mix of one-bedroom and studio units on a 0.25-acre lot, with nine off-street parking spaces—a rare amenity in this densely populated area. According to Evan Griffith, Senior Managing Director of Investments at Marcus & Millichap, "This trophy asset represents a rare investment opportunity in one of Cambridge's most prestigious neighborhoods."
Griffith and Tony Pepdjonovic, fellow Senior Managing Director, represented the seller and secured the buyer. The new owner plans to capitalize on recent zoning changes by expanding the structure and converting the site into 20 high-end condominiums. "This is a perfect example of smart reinvestment in a core location," said Pepdjonovic.
Ellery Apartments' prime location near Harvard University, public transportation, and cultural institutions makes it an attractive investment opportunity with long-term potential and redevelopment possibilities. The sale highlights ongoing investor interest in centrally located properties that can benefit from zoning reforms opening up more intensive residential uses in historically low-density neighborhoods.
